PTC News Desk: A woman was allegedly stripped off her hijab in Uttar Pradesh's Muzaffarnagar on Tuesday. A hindu man accompanying the woman was also brutally beaten by a group of men. The video of the incident is doing rounds on social media which has sparked massive outrage. 


The video of the incident shows a man forcibly removing the hijab while other hurling abuses and physically assaulting her and the man who was accompanying her.

The altercation occurred in a narrow lane in Khalapar area when the duo, 20-year-old Farheen and a man named Sachin, were going to collect a loan instalment. The entire incident was captured in a mobil hone by an onlooker who later circulated the video drawing immediatete intervention from authorities. 

Upon receiving information, police rushed to the spot, dispersed the mob, and escorted the duo safely to the police station.

"On April 12, between approximately 4 and 4:30 PM, a Hindu man from Bhavan area and a Muslim woman from Khalapar, both associated with Utkarsh Small Finance Bank, were returning from Sujdu after collecting a loan installment. They were stopped and assaulted by some locals in Darzi Wali Gali," Muzaffarnagar City Circle Officer (CO) Raju Kumar Sao stated.

The accused were later arrested based on the complaint filed by the woman.
